About Me





My name is Megan Warren. I live in Perth, Western Australia with my husband Ken and our son Troy. In 2003 I completed a Bachelor of Arts English, I am currently studying for a Graduate Diploma in Psychology at Edith Cowan University.

My interests include reading in particular Autobiographies and Biographies, and anything I can get my hands on pertaining to Pregnancy Loss. When I�m not reading what other people have written, I am writing myself. I write poetry, essays, short stories and hope to one day write a novel.

Another of my pursuits is my artwork. I started with art-stamping and progressed to collage that incorporated both art-stamping and found objects. Many of my artworks are on display in the Artwork gallery. I also enjoy the books of Nick Bantock, which are a collaboration of the written word and the image.

After the loss of our sons I immersed myself in my writing and artwork. I sought to understand what had happened and hopefully find some answers. For me writing and art are beneficial, they help me to remember our boys, but also to heal the pain of the loss. You don't have to be able to write brilliantly or grammatically correct or create a masterpiece to express yourself. It is as much about the process as it is about the end product. Whether it is something to share or something that is kept private and close to the heart, it is all important. It helps to release the feelings of pain and grief that would otherwise continue to build inside. These thoughts must be released and how better than writing and art.

I have chosen to share my story in the hope of helping others cope with their experience of loss. I don't profess to know all the answers. I sometimes wish I did, then perhaps I wouldn't be in this situation. All I can say is take heart -you are not alone.
